WebThe round() function follows the half to even rounding strategy that will round half-way numbers to the nearest even integer (for example, round(2.5) now returns 2 rather than 3.0). As per reference in Wikipedia , this is also known as unbiased rounding , convergent rounding , statistician's rounding , Dutch rounding , Gaussian rounding , or odd-even … WebDefinition and Usage.
